Was held on suspicion since he resembled one of suspects whose photo cops had.
Police on Wednesday picked up a local businessman from Nanpura area here in connection with the recent blasts in Hyderabad but released him after interrogation that lasted five hours.
According to police,the mans physical appearance and his dress matched with that of the blasts suspect whose photographs they had with them.
As per details,Chintamani Sahoo (32),a Jharkhand native living in Hitesh Apartments in Nanapura,runs an embroidery business in the same area.
After being picked up,Sahoo was taken to Athwalines police station,where he was questioned since he too,like the blasts suspect,was wearing a yellow jersey with white strips,blue jeans and slippers.
During questioning,Sahoo told police he had been staying in Surat since 1999 at Nanpura,where he owned one shop and had taken two more on rent for his business.
A police officer said they also spoke to Sahoos friends to verify his statements before concluding he had no role in the blasts.
Sahoo,however,was arrested for flouting a police notification since he had not submitted details of his 12 employees to the local police station. He was later released on bail.
Later,Sahoo told The Indian Express,This was my first encounter with police. They asked me a number of questions and even compared my physical appearance with that of the man whose photograph they had. After five hours of interrogation,they told me I was not a suspect. I was greatly relieved,so was my family.
Athwalines police inspector D D Damor said,We have got a photograph of the Hyderabad blasts suspect. After our policemen informed us they had seen a youth who resembled this suspect,we kept a watch on him for two days and later picked him up. After interrogation,we found Sahoo was not a suspect.
